Many MacBook owners experience occasional issues that require fixing . Common problems can include a slow system , power source depletion , screen problems, or malfunction of the macbook repair internet connection. Often, these problems can be fixed with simple diagnostic steps, such as confirming cable connections, running system updates, or resetting the system. However, more serious issues, like logic board breakdowns or spills, typically necessitate professional assistance from a certified repair person.

Cost of MacBook Repair: What to Expect
When your Apple laptop has a problem , the price of repairing it can be a considerable worry for lots of owners . Usually, simple display breaks or input substitutions can range anywhere from $200 to $400 , depending on the model and seriousness of the harm . More complex repairs , such as motherboard failures or hard drive substitution , can quickly surpass $700 and potentially arrive at upwards of $1000 , especially for newer models . MacBook Screen Repair : A Detailed Guide
Dealing with a cracked MacBook screen can be disheartening , but trying a DIY fix is doable with the right tools and cautious attention. This guide will show you how the critical steps. To begin, collect your needed equipment: a new screen compatible for your particular MacBook type, separating tools (like a pry bar), suction cups , screwdrivers (usually a Torx and Phillips variety), and a well-lit workspace. Next , gently sever the battery – this is crucial for safety . Following clear written instructions , you’ll move on to remove the lower case fasteners and slowly loosen the old screen. Remember to document each point with pictures for reassembly . Finally, secure everything in reverse order, ensure all cables are securely seated , and test the new display before finally closing the MacBook. Regarding additional tricky models , it’s always recommended to obtain qualified help .
